Positioned in one of Footscray’s most tightly held and picturesque streets, this substantial Federation home sits on an impressive 827sqm allotment and delivers a rare combination of period beauty, family space and future potential.
Behind its charming façade, the home immediately reveals its character with soaring decorative ceilings, leadlight windows, rich timber detailing and multiple original fireplaces. The scale is evident throughout, with four generous bedrooms and a series of formal and informal living zones that provide flexibility for growing families or those working from home.
The home’s floorplan is both expansive and beautifully traditional. A wide timber panelled hallway creates an immediate sense of arrival and connects the home from front to rear. The grand main bedroom is positioned at the front, complete with a striking round bay window, built in robes and its own fireplace. A fourth bedroom offers excellent flexibility as guest accommodation, featuring a private ensuite.
A refined parlour or formal living room, also positioned at the front of the home, showcases a second round bay window and fireplace, creating an elegant setting for entertaining or quiet retreat. A separate formal lounge room, rich with timber panelled walls, features its own fireplace, a box bay window and a servery connection to the kitchen, blending period charm with everyday practicality.
At the heart of the home, a warm and well appointed kitchen flows through to an expansive open plan dining and living area. Large doors open seamlessly to a private, established garden setting, creating an ideal environment for indoor outdoor living and entertaining.
The deep allotment is further enhanced by a wide side driveway leading through to a substantial garage and workshop, with the ability to comfortably accommodate up to eight vehicles off street, a rare and highly valuable feature in this location.
With its scale, layout and prominent position, the property also presents an outstanding opportunity for professionals or medical specialists seeking a home with the ability to operate a practice, subject to council approval, just moments from the new Footscray Hospital.
Located within walking distance to Footscray’s vibrant centre, Seddon Village, parklands, schools and transport, this is a landmark opportunity to secure a home of substance in a blue chip address.
The size of Footscray is approximately 5.0 square kilometres. There are 25 parks, covering nearly 15.1% of the total area. The population of Footscray in 2016 was 16345 people. By 2021 the population was 17131 showing a population growth of 4.8% in the area during that time. The predominant age group in Footscray is 30-39 years. Households in Footscray are primarily childless couples and are likely to be repaying $1800 - $2399 per month on mortgage repayments. In general, people in Footscray work in a professional occupation.In 2021, 41.30% of the homes in Footscray were owner-occupied compared with 36.60% in 2016.
